Job overview


You'll be part of a dynamic and supportive environment where no two days are the same. The role is ideal for individuals seeking meaningful, hands-on experience in an innovative educational setting. Although the position follows a Monday-to-Friday schedule, occasional flexibility will be required for urgent needs or College events outside standard hours—any additional time worked can be reclaimed.

This role offers a diverse and fulfilling range of responsibilities that contribute directly to student success. While not exhaustive, your key duties will include:

* Providing tailored classroom support to students with special educational needs and disabilities (SEND).
* Offering one-to-one assistance both within the classroom and in the Learner Assistance Base (LAB).
* Delivering 'drop-in' support sessions for students requiring extra help to complete coursework.
* Collaborating closely with teaching staff to coordinate and plan effective student support strategies.
* Accompanying and supporting students during educational visits and off-site activities.
* Understanding and implementing exam access arrangements, as well as supporting students during assessments.

Teach at One of the Top 3 Sixth Form Colleges in the Country

Birkenhead Sixth Form College is proud to be recognised as one of the top three sixth form colleges in the country, consistently leading the way in academic progress and student success. We sit firmly at the top of local performance tables, offering a dynamic and rewarding environment for both students and staff.

Specialising exclusively in 16–19 education, our College is shaped by a clear purpose and a strong set of values: positivity, ambition, resilience, and thoughtfulness. We know that every student can succeed. No matter their starting point or the school they come to us from, our unwavering belief in the science behind learning tells us that everyone can achieve great things when purposeful hard work and expert teaching are combined. This belief drives everything we do — from the design of our curriculum to the way we support and stretch every learner to reach their full potential.
